Maintaining the correct refrigerant charge in your HVAC system is crucial for optimal performance and efficiency. An improperly charged system can lead to a host of issues, including reduced cooling capacity, increased energy consumption, and potential damage to the compressor. Here’s what HVAC owners need to know and consider to keep their systems running smoothly.
The refrigerant charge refers to the amount of refrigerant in your HVAC system. This charge must be precise; too much or too little refrigerant can significantly impact the system’s efficiency and longevity. An overcharged system can cause high pressure, leading to compressor failure, while an undercharged system can result in insufficient cooling and increased energy usage.

Regular maintenance by a professional HVAC technician is essential to ensure your system has the correct refrigerant charge. Technicians use specialized tools to measure and adjust the refrigerant levels accurately. They also check for leaks and other issues that could affect the system’s performance.
